Replace the two-bucket thesis with **three states**: **sharded-canonical** (shard content), **coordination-canonical** (journal: overlays, curator equivalence bindings, alias tables, merge decisions — durable, born in the middle), **derived-disposable** (union graph, indexes, projections). Re-frame §1 as **canonical (sharded + coordination) vs derived (disposable)**; make `derived = f(canonical)` literally true. Update I-2, the §3 dependency rule (only the disposable tier is rebuildable), §4 abstractions (name coordination-canonical state), and move "alias table / curator binding" out of L4-rebuildable into the coordination tier. --- ## Split page identity from content equivalence ```task id: SHARD-WP-0005-T2 status: done priority: high state_hub_task_id: "d76a6b07-5157-426c-9343-a3e7efedf4a9" ``` Fix bug **B-1**. Separate two concepts §7.2/§8.4 conflate: **page identity** = a *stable handle* (shard-scoped uid, name-based, survives edits) used for references/placement; **content equivalence** = fingerprint / span-set overlap used to *detect sameness*, never as identity. State that a fingerprint identifies a *version/content*, not a *page*. Reconcile with identity≠placement (I-9): identity (stable) → placements (N) → equivalence (cross-identity sameness). --- ## Consistency, concurrency & conflict model ```task id: SHARD-WP-0005-T3 status: done priority: high state_hub_task_id: "fb91f43f-3bf0-41f5-ad0a-bfd15a7fad17" ``` Fix bug **B-2**. Add a new section stating shard-wiki's **consistency guarantee** (choose and justify: e.g. causal consistency via the coordination journal; read-your-writes for local overlays; eventual convergence for projected union). Specify **conflict detection + representation as core mechanism** (divergence detection, keep-both/coexist representation), keeping only *resolution* as policy (I-7). Define **overlay-apply semantics under source drift** (rebase/refuse/three-way), and journal-commit vs shard-native-write ordering. Mark any residual as open (→ T9). --- ## Scaling the union: incremental-first, equivalence indexing, rebuild-as-fallback ```task id: SHARD-WP-0005-T4 status: done priority: high state_hub_task_id: "eb885f03-2569-4ade-b3aa-174bc6062672" ``` Fix scaling findings **C-1, C-2**. Make **incremental, change-driven maintenance the primary mechanism** for the derived tier: the `notify` capability (or poll/ETag fallback) drives **delta updates** to union/index/projections; full rebuild is a rare fallback (and explicitly *not required* to be cheap for rate-limited shards — reconcile with axis-10). Replace O(N²) equivalence with a **blocking/indexing strategy** (normalised-title/path buckets, fingerprint shingling/LSH, candidate generation then verify) and **incremental equivalence maintenance**. Update §8.4 and I-2 (rebuildability is a *correctness property of the disposable tier*, not an operational expectation). --- ## Cache freshness & invalidation protocol ```task id: SHARD-WP-0005-T5 status: done priority: medium state_hub_task_id: "b031715c-00d0-4a0a-99f1-4e74a236d04b" ``` Fix finding **C-2 (invalidation)**. Design the replication-projection **freshness/invalidation protocol**: staleness semantics (TTL vs event-driven), push (notify/webhook/ActivityPub) vs poll (ETag/If-Modified) vs hybrid per capability profile, single-flight / coalescing to avoid thundering-herd refetch, and how freshness is surfaced in the provenance envelope. Tie to the operational-envelope axis (rate-limited shards favour event-driven + long TTL). --- ## Capability spectra: orthogonal core, implied positions, interaction subset ```task id: SHARD-WP-0005-T6 status: done priority: medium state_hub_task_id: "f04ce101-0d95-4e1a-ab8b-80dfff9d2dda" ``` Fix elegance finding **D-1**. Identify a **smaller orthogonal core** of capability axes and mark the rest as **derived/implied** (e.g. attachment=git-IS-store ⟹ history=git-native ⟹ merge=git/text; opacity=encrypted ⟹ query/translation degrade). Explicitly enumerate the **axis-interaction subset** the degradation function actually depends on (so "no per-backend code" is a demonstrated claim, not an assertion), and forbid impossible profiles via the implied-position rules.
